Hi friend! If you always end up making a cappuccino you are probably aerating the milk for too long. What you want to do is pour your milk to the appropriate size line on the steaming pitcher, fully submerge the steam wand, start the steamer and then slowly pull your steaming pitcher down until you hear a paper tearing sound - this is aerating. After 1-3 seconds for a latte or 6-8 for a cappuccino put your steaming pitcher down until it’s done. You got this !! :)

after you’re done, you can also give the steaming pitcher a gentle tap on the counter and a little swirl to pop some of the bubbles. This is called grooming the milk
